Albert Lea man pleads not guilty to meth charge after traffic stop in Charles City

CHARLES CITY — An Albert Lea man has pleaded not guilty to a methamphetamine-related charge in Floyd County.

A criminal complaint says at about 2:20 AM on the morning of September 30th, 46-year-old David Nolan was pulled over by law enforcement in the 1200 block of South Main Street in Charles City for a brake light that was not working. During a search of the vehicle, three clear baggies with a white crystal-like substance were found. A field test yielded a positive result of about 12 grams of meth.

Nolan was charged with possession with the intent to manufacture or deliver meth, a Class B felony punishable by up to 25 years in prison.

Nolan pleaded not guilty during an arraignment hearing held on Monday, with District Judge DeDra Schroeder setting his trial for a January 6th start date.
